Disney’s ‘Beverly Hills Chihuahua’ appears to be the moviegoer’s pet now that it’s been top dog for two weeks at the box office.

Despite controversy among animal shelter officials and Latinos, and bad reviews (amid a economic meltdown with rising movie ticket prices), the film has taken in $52.2 million.
